Snowflake excels in cloud-based data warehousing, offering high performance, scalability, and advanced analytics capabilities that make it an ideal choice for organizations dealing with large volumes of data. Its architecture is designed to handle real-time queries without the need for ETL processes, which significantly reduces operational overhead. On the other hand, SQuirreL SQL Client shines as a versatile open-source tool that supports multiple database systems through JDBC drivers.
It provides developers and DBAs with a robust environment for executing complex queries, browsing results, and managing schemas. While Snowflake's performance and scalability are unparalleled in its category, SQuirreL SQL Clients flexibility and cost-effectiveness make it the superior choice for those who need to manage multiple database systems without the overhead of proprietary solutions.
